Default Seat Material: Leather or Vinyl

I can't seem to find the answer. I have an 01 F4i and looking to get a Corbin seat. I want the carbon fiber look but don't know if I should get the leather or vinyl. It would be for street use only. Which is better? Pros and cons.

Thanks for any help

Vinyl unless you plan on it never ever getting caught in the ran. Leather requires alot more care than vinyl esp when exposed to the elements. Dont think ya can get the cf look in leather, but I do like the look n feel of real leather. just never have like taking care of it lol.

I have the leather corbin seats and they have seen plenty of rain with no problem so far. They come with a conditioning creme to put on them and I put it on once a year. When you give the bike a nice cleaning it takes just a few minutes to rub in a little creme on the seat. Allow it to dry and its not slippery or anything so I prefer the leather.
